Symptoms of migraines

Occasional headaches are common and may not cause much alarm. The person may have some discomfort but can usually overcome the symptoms. But, when people suffer from frequent migraines, the pain can interfere with general health and wellness. Many people who have migraines feel a throbbing sensation on one side of their head. Some people even experience an aura, or flash of light. Migraines can cause a person to vomit or feel nauseated. There may even be sensitivity to smells, sounds or lights.

Duration and severity

Migraines will attack people in different ways. Some people may get over a migraine within a few hours. Other people may combat the symptoms and pains for several days. Some individuals struggle with migraines with little reprieve in sight. People of all ages can experience migraines. Pain relief medications

Doctors do not fully understand the causes of migraines. However, research has shown that some drugs are effective at reducing the pain and effects of this condition. At an internal medicine clinic, the doctor may prescribe medication. The patient can use the drug at the outset of a migraine attack. Over-the-counter options such as aspirin and ibuprofen may help ease symptoms. Still, the doctor and patient may prefer prescription drugs. Triptans and dihydroergotamines are among the most common.

Medication to keep migraines away

Rather than wait for the next attack, patients may rather block ongoing migraines altogether. This option may make sense when migraines come consistently and are severe. Some medications that lower blood pressure can be effective in preventing migraines. Some internal medicine doctors may prescribe antidepressants to combat them as well. People have reported success in keeping migraines away by taking Botox® injections every 12 weeks.

What patients can do on their own

Not all solutions have to come from the doctor’s office. The internal medicine physician may give home remedy recommendations. People who drink plenty of water throughout the day are often less likely to suffer from migraines. Exercise may reduce tension and help keep migraines at bay. Workout routines such as running, walking, biking or swimming can help. Other home treatments include meditation and adjusting sleep schedules.
